
"DOT Commissioner Mike Flynn stated, 'More New Yorkers are riding bikes than ever before, so we're meeting this moment with new tools and programs that make bike trips safer, easier, and more accessible from parking to trip planning.'"
"Flynn emphasized, 'Many New Yorkers, especially families, opt out of bike ownership because they lack the storage space in their homes, especially for larger family-oriented cargo bikes.'"
"The Secure Bike Parking Program will allow New Yorkers to store various types of bicycles, including standard, e-bikes, cargo, and adaptive bikes, addressing significant barriers to bike ownership."
"Public feedback will be collected through an online portal, allowing New Yorkers to suggest parking hub locations and specify their storage needs."
The NYC Department of Transportation is launching the Secure Bike Parking Program, creating 500 secure bike parking locations across the city. This initiative aims to alleviate storage challenges for New Yorkers, particularly those with small apartments who struggle to store larger bikes. The program will feature sheltered structures installed in curb lanes, making bike ownership more accessible. Membership options will include annual fees and hourly rates, with discounted memberships available. Public feedback on parking hub locations will be encouraged through an online portal.
